Скролл при рендере компонента React

Мне нужно, чтобы при рендере страницы происходил скролл на некоторое количество пикселей. Данный код, приведенный ниже, не работает и страница открывается без скролла, если я перехожу на страницу, используя стрелки истории браузера.

React.useEffect(() => {
  window.scrollTo(0, 500); 
}, []); 

Объясните, пожалуйста, кто понимает, в чём разница? Почему данный код работает, если перемещаться по приложению с помощью ссылок NavLink, но не работает, если щёлкать по стрелка м истории браузера?


Ответы (0 шт):